S. 2013 (112th)
A bill to amend title 32, United States Code, the body of laws of the United States dealing with the National Guard, to recognize the City of Salem, Massachusetts, as the Birthplace of the National Guard of the United States.

Summary
Recognizes Salem, Massachusetts, the site of the first muster of a militia regiment in 1637 in what became the United States, as the Birthplace of the National Guard of the United States.
